MVP Congrats

Who do you think should have won MVP?

I know that my season is over and this year we had a lot of great candidates, but I have to agree with it being Kobe Bryant for this reason: When you're on the bench or you're in the game and the 4th quarter comes around, there is one person that everybody says, ok, now we have to really turn up our D because he's gonna take it to another level.

It's weird how playing against the best brings the best outta our team, but the last game we played the Lakers we were up by, I think, 16, and we knew that HE was gonna go nuts. We didn’t know how long or what is was gonna be like. We knew that we had to come together as a team to make him take tougher than normal shots and to limit his touches.

I just can't remember throughout the year anyone else that we made such an effort for. Now, that is in no way any disrespect to anyone else. It's just the truth. I know any other NBA team who's played the Lakers this year would tell you the same thing. He's earned the respect and I think it's great he was recognized.
